    Love it so far. It's a perfect combination of the weird suburban '80s comics and the underlying sense of dread of the recent Tom King Vision series.

    The Nick at Nite sitcom stuff is actually pretty funny, and the "glitches" in Wanda's world are perfectly timed. I just watched with a big smile on my face the whole time last night.

    This show is exactly what I wanted it to be: The Vertigo Comics version of the MCU.
